I wouldn't say they are unconfortable, just a bit snug on the outside of little toe. I think at this point I can still return them, but if I go out and wear them full time for a few days to see if they will perhaps conform to my foot, they will be mine to keep. Take the risk ? Thanks
I say keep them. As you wear them more often, your feet will ever so slightly sink into the cork bed. Shell cordovan does not stretch, but that sinking of the cork bed will make it feel as though it has stretched a little. That's been my experience with shells that felt a little snug out of the box. As it turns out, it's been those shoes that have felt a little snug early on, that have been the most comfortable over the long run. My calf LWBs felt awesome out of the box. Now they feel a little too big, but still pretty good.

Has anyone here had a similar experience?
